Trailer For Dracula Origins Movie ‘Dracula Untold’ Starring Luke Evans
space
The Movie God   |  @   |  
space

Dracula Untold Header Image

The upcoming Dracula origins movie Dracula Untold has been on the way for quite a while now. Once upon a time it was called Dracula: Year Zero, with director Alex Proyas (Dark City) set behind the camera and Avatar star Sam Worthington attached to the lead role. But before the movie went into production, Universal Pictures decided the budget was too high and delayed the project.

Eventually the studio found a new director in Gary Shore, making his feature debut, and a new lead actor in Worthington’s Clash of the Titans co-star Luke Evans, putting the movie back in business.

Now the first trailer for Dracula Untold has been released, and, believe it or not, it actually looks pretty promising. Whether the final product will deliver remains to be seen, but for now you can check out the trailer and share your thoughts below.

‘Dracula: Year Zero’ Heads To Universal
space
Cinemumra   |  
space

Another day, another vampire film, but this time, it’s not only one that is in turn being revived, but it is the return of the most iconic vampire of them all.

Deadline is reporting that the seemingly DOA project Dracula: Year Zero has been revived over at Universal, with the studio in talks with Gary Shore to helm the rather hotly discussed project. The film was originally tapped to star Sam Worthington with Alex Proyas in the director’s chair, but after budgetary issues arose, the film had been dumped into production purgatory.

‘Avatar’ Star Sam Worthington To Play Dracula In Origins Movie ‘Year Zero’
space
The Movie God   |  @   |  
space

Dracula

Back in December, we found out that The Twilight Saga studio Summit Entertainment was developing another vampire movie about the original Dracula, Vlad the Impaler (Read: ‘Twilight’ Vamps Just Don’t Cut It; Summit Developing Dracula Movie). That movie is called Vlad, and it’s being produced based on a script by Sons of Anarchy star Charlie Hunnam, but we soon discovered that it wouldn’t have any type of vampire in it at all (Read: Check That: Summit Stays Faithful To “˜Twilight;’ Won’t Use Vampires In “˜Vlad’). Though the movie still seems like it could be really good, this was also sad news because a period film about the first vampire sounded pretty awesome.

Worry not, fans of the nocturnal feeders — with their resurrection of the old 1940s monster movies set to materialize with The Wolfman, Universal Pictures isn’t stopping there. Latino Review first got the scoop that the studio has to decided to go ahead and make that Dracula period movie WITH vampires called Dracula: Year Zero, and it looks like Avatar and Terminator Salvation star Sam Worthington will play the main man with a thirst for blood.
